Sump Plug Washers on the 2020 BMW X3: What You Need to Know

When it comes to maintaining a 2020 BMW X3, the small details really matter, especially during oil changes. One part often discussed is the sump plug washer. But does this particular model even use a sump plug washer? The short answer is yes, the 2020 BMW X3 does require sump plug washers, and they play a crucial role in keeping the engine oil system sealed and leak-free.

The sump plug washer is a small but vital component that fits between the sump plug and the oil pan. Its main purpose is to create a tight seal, preventing oil from leaking out of the sump. If the washer is missing, damaged or overly compressed, oil can slowly seep out, leading to lower oil levels and potential engine damage over time. For a vehicle like the BMW X3, which relies heavily on precise engineering and maintenance, ensuring this seal holds is essential.

BMW recommends replacing the sump plug washer each time the oil is changed. This advice matters because washers can be made from materials such as copper, aluminium or rubber composites, all of which can degrade after repeated torqueing and exposure to heat and oil. Old washers might look fine at a glance but lose their sealing effectiveness. This can lead to annoying oil leaks that are easy to fix if caught early, but costly if ignored.

For 2020 BMW X3 owners, getting the sump plug washers replaced is pretty straightforward but important. Whether the vehicle is fitted with the standard B47 or B58 engine options, the type of sump plug washer still involves a crush washer, often made from copper or aluminium because these materials can conform to the uneven surfaces of the oil pan and plug threads when tightened. This creates a leak-proof joint every single time.

When servicing your 2020 BMW X3, techs and DIY enthusiasts should take note that reusing the old sump plug washer is generally avoided. While it might seem convenient, the compression characteristics change with each use. Especially in a precision vehicle like the X3, the safest bet is to swap in a fresh one every time the sump plug is removed. This contributes to the longevity of the engine and keeps oil levels consistent.

Applying the right torque on the sump plug is just as important as replacing the washer. Overtightening can crush the washer too much, or worse, damage the threads on the plug or sump. Too loose, and the seal won't hold. BMW repair manuals specify torque settings usually in the range of 25-30 Nm for the drain plug, but it's always best to check the exact figures for your engine variant.

Buying genuine BMW or high-quality sump plug washers from reputable parts suppliers is another smart move. Avoid cheap or generic washers that might be prone to cracking or warping with temperature swings. The correct washer ensures a proper fit and reliable sealing, which is crucial in preventing leaks later on.
